About the School
Founded in 1910, Beau Soleil is one of the oldest private boarding schools in Switzerland. We provide a full boarding education for students from over 60 different nationalities aged 11-18 years old. From our spectacular location in a village and ski resort in the Swiss Alps, we offer an unparalleled education both inside and outside the classroom. We provide a strong and diverse academic curriculum in both English and French, complemented and supported with a world-leading outdoor expedition and co-curricular programme. Our education helps students to develop as collaborative, resilient team players, capable of taking on the challenges of the 21st century around the world. Above all, we seek to imbue students with a strong sense of community: the relationships between students and staff create outstanding outcomes in and out of the classroom, and the friends they make are for a lifetime.
Our personalised approach to education is underpinned by globally respected curricula. In Grades 6 to 10, our students follow the International Baccalaureate (IB) Middle Years Programme. Our Grade 11 and 12 learners study for the IB Diploma or a US High School Diploma, providing access to top universities around the world. From grade 10 to grade 12, the curriculum is offered in French as well as English.
As a boarding school of 300 students and 200 staff, we form an international community which relishes its diversity. Life as a boarder is the ideal means through which students grow as people, developing through shared experiences. We travel around Europe and the world for service, cultural and adventure trips, and make extensive use of the mountains and lakes around us. Located in the centre of Villars-sur-Ollon, a small safe mountain village, allows students to develop socially and play a full role in the life of a Swiss community.
As part of the Nord Anglia Education family, we enjoy exclusive collaborations with The Juilliard School,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T), UNICEF and IMG Academy, as well as all the benefits of being part of an extensive network of leading international schools. We are also a member of Round Square, a global network of schools who share our passion for internationalism, and are accredited by both NEASC, the New England Association of Schools and Colleges, and the IB.
